首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Matlab:在符号方程中用*_dot (*,t)编程替换diff表示法

Matlab是一种高级的数值计算和编程环境,广泛应用于科学、工程和金融等领域。它提供了丰富的数学函数库和编程工具,使得用户可以方便地进行符号计算、数值计算、数据可视化等操作。

在符号方程中,我们通常使用diff函数来表示微分。然而,为了更好地进行编程和计算,可以使用_dot (,t)来替代diff表示法。这种表示法可以将微分方程转化为一组常微分方程,从而更方便地进行数值求解。

使用_dot (,t)编程替换diff表示法的优势在于简化了符号方程的表达和计算过程。通过将微分方程转化为常微分方程,可以使用常规的数值计算方法进行求解,提高了计算效率和精度。

Matlab提供了丰富的工具和函数来支持符号计算和数值计算。在处理符号方程时,可以使用符号工具箱中的函数来进行符号计算和求解。同时,Matlab还提供了数值计算工具箱,可以使用其中的函数来进行数值求解和模拟。

对于符号方程中使用_dot (,t)编程替换diff表示法的应用场景,主要包括动力学系统建模、控制系统设计、信号处理等领域。在这些领域中,符号方程通常涉及到大量的微分方程,使用_dot (,t)编程替换diff表示法可以简化方程的表达和计算过程,提高模型的可读性和计算效率。

腾讯云提供了丰富的云计算产品和服务,可以满足用户在符号计算和数值计算方面的需求。其中,推荐的产品包括云服务器、云数据库、云函数、人工智能平台等。用户可以根据具体需求选择适合的产品进行使用。

更多关于腾讯云相关产品和产品介绍的信息,可以访问以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Matlab系列之符号运算(下)

极限 进行微积分前,先对极限的函数进行使用学习,函数是:limit,格式如下: limit(F,x,a)%计算符号表达式Fx趋于a时的极限 limit(F,a)%计算符号表达式F默认自变量趋于a时的极限...limit(F)%计算符号表达式F默认自变量趋于0时的极限 limit(F,x,a,'left')和limit(F,x,a,'right')%这两个就分别是x趋于a的左右极限 对以下几个表达式进行编程举例...微分 微分用的函数diff,需要注意的主要就是微分次数以及微分变量了,使用格式如下: diff(S)%求符号表达式对默认自变量的微分 diff(S,'x')%求符号表达式对自变量x的微分 diff(S,...int(S,a,b)%求符号表达式S对默认自变量从a到b的定积分 int(S,'x',a,b)%求符号表达式S对自变量x从a到b的定积分 对以下几个表达式进行编程计算: ?...微分方程求解 微分方程的求解之前首先要了解微分方程MATLAB中该怎么表示,微分方程中用D表示一次微分,D2和D3分别表示二次以及三次微分,D之后的字符为因变量。

1.3K21
  • Matlab 使用经验分享(常用函数介绍;矩阵常见计算)

    Matlab 使用经验分享 大家好!最近有很多朋友询问我关于 Matlab 的使用,于是我决定写一篇博客来分享一下我的经验。对于数学和编程爱好者来说,Matlab 是一个非常有用的工具。...为什么选择 Matlab? 由于 Maltab 编程方便,有大量内部函数和工具箱可以使用,作图也十分方便,因此 数学实验和数学建模竞赛中,我们就常使用 Matlab 作为我们的编程工具。...例如: A=[1,4,7;3,6,9;6,7,4] 矩阵的转置 矩阵的转置用符号´来表示。...例如: Z=C-1 结果为: Z = 3 5 … 矩阵乘法 矩阵乘法用符号*表示。要求前一矩阵的列数与后一矩阵的行数相同。...例如: A=[1,4,7;2,5,8]; B=[4,5,9;1,7,8;3,2,1]; C=A*B Matlab 中,还可以进行矩阵与数的乘法。其规则是矩阵的每个元素与该数相乘。

    24210

    Head First PageRank

    本文首先通过一些参考文献引出问题,然后给出了PageRank的几种实现算法,最后将其推广至MapReduce框架下如何实现PageRank算法。...关于幂的详细介绍参考另一篇文章Numerical Methods Using Matlab: 第三章 矩阵特征值和奇异值求解 ? ? 3.求解PageRank 假设有如上图右侧所示的网页链接模型。...= write(gr) # gvv = gv.readstring(dot) # gv.layout(gvv,'dot') # gv.render(gvv,'png','Model.png') pagerank...也就是将矩阵$A$进行分解,并不需要显示求出矩阵$A$,然后便是求解一个线性方程组即可。...3.示例的实验结果 (1)首先是使用Matlab采用幂的方式计算出在p=1.0的情况下示例得到的结果 [它的主要作用是验证后面python版本的正确性] matlab源码如下: n=4; i=[2 3

    1.2K20

    带你用matlab轻松搞定微分方程

    x) + diff(y(x), x, x) == 0 S = C4*exp(-x)*cos(3^(1/2)*x) + C5*exp(-x)*sin(3^(1/2)*x) 演示了两个比较简单的微分方程符号解微分方程的方法解出通解...,我们实际问题中少数特殊方程可用初等积分法求解外,大部分微分方程无显示解,应用主要依靠数值解法。...,ym0)T,所谓数值解,就是寻求解y(t)一些列离散节点t0<t1<t2<...<tn<tf 上的近似值yk(k=0,1,...,n).称hk=tk+1-tk为步长,已知: ? 求其数值解。...一般来讲符号的运算会比单纯的数值运算可具有科学准确性。因为该问题比较简单,可以采用符号微分法求解,用符号计算为对比看差分法数值运算精度如何。...代码如下: %符号解微分方程 y1=dsolve('Dy=y-2*x/y','y(0)=1','x') %绘图对比 figure1 = figure; axes1 = axes('Parent',figure1

    1.5K30

    数值计算用Matlab?不,用python | 技术创作特训营第一期

    但是Matlab有几个缺点:Matlab是非开源的国外商业软件,存在安全问题以及盗版侵权问题;Matlab的安装包极大,对电脑的的要求很高;Matlab的跨平台能力较弱,编写出来的程序往往只能在安装了Matlab...# expr.subs()可以实现变量替换替换成数字实现赋值。...sympy可以实现解方程,方法是令Expr=0,所以方程时,要先构造一个等于0的左端项。...Expr=0,所以方程时,要先构造宇哥#### 等于0的左端项。...根据系统总势能方程,将位移形函数的表达式代入至外力做功和应变能函数中,总势能方程可以表示成如下形式:\mathbf{K} \cdot \mathbf{\Phi} = 0其中,\mathbf{\Phi }

    75400

    自动控制理论笔记

    不稳定 相图分析-phase-portrait 齐次状态方程dot x = A x 非齐次状态方程dot x = A x + B u 线性系统可控性与可观测性 引理 状态反馈与状态观测器...将\(\sigma\)的x用x_0和x_d替换,然后 得到了关于x_d的线性化微分方程 \(\dot x = A x + b u\)求A的雅可比矩阵 行是函数,列为对变量的偏导; 求平衡点,...不稳定 存在至少一个特征值实部大于零 相图分析-phase-portrait plot(x,\(\dot x\)),通过x初值,分析点在轨迹上的移动,判断稳不稳定 matlab绘制实例 % 画解微分方程组的相图...齐次状态方程解\(\dot x = A x\) \(\dot x = a x\rightarrow x(t) = e^{at}x(0)\) 同理,多元线性方程 \(\dot x = a x\rightarrow...\Phi ^{-1}(t) = \Phi(-t)\) 非齐次状态方程\(\dot x = A x + B u\) \(x(t) = \Phi (t)x(0)+ \int_0^t\Phi(t-\tau)Bu

    1.9K30

    Matlab符号运算

    %例1 符号常量 >> t=sym(2); >> t+1/2 >> sin(sym(pi/3)) %sin(sym(pi/3))得到的是一个表达式 >> sin(pi/3) %sin(pi/3)...limit函数的另一种功能是求单边极限,其调用格式为: limit(f, x, a, 'right') limit(f,x,a,'left') 符号函数的导数 MATLAB中的求导函数为:diff(f,...符号函数的积分 1 不定积分 MATLAB中,求不定积分的函数是int,其常用调用格式为:int(f, x)求函数f对变量x的不定积分。...2 定积分 MATLAB中,定积分的计算也使用int命令,但调用格式有区别:int(f, a, b) 其中,a、b分别表示定积分的下限和上限。...符号方程求解 代数方程 MATLAB中,求解用符号表达式表示的代数方程可由函数solve( )实现,其调用格式为: solve(s):求解符号表达式s的代数方程,求解变量为默认变量。

    13010

    数学建模暑期集训5:matlab求解常微分方程偏微分方程

    注:[0,0.5]表示求解区间;1为初值列向量 1.2刚性常微分方程的数值解法 功能函数:如ode15s,ode23s,ode23t, ode23tb 使用方法与非刚性类似 1.3高阶微分方程的解法...2.Matlab求常微分方程的解析解 2.1求常微分方程的通解 syms x y diff_equ='x^2+y+(x-2*y)*Dy=0' dsolve(diff_equ,'x') 注:'x...’代表x为自变量,D代表求导 2.2求常微分方程的初边值问题 syms x y diff_equ='D3y-D2y=x' dsolve(diff_equ,'y(1)=8,Dy(1)=7,D2y(2)=...; subplot(2,2,2),pdesurf(p,t,u) subplot(2,2,3),pdesurf(p,t,u-exact') 4.Matlab pdetool工具箱求解偏微分方程 对于一般的区域...pdetool提供的用户图形界面解法的使用步骤如下: (i)Matlab命令窗口运行pdetool,出现PDE Toolbox界面。

    1.1K20

    线性回归的求解:矩阵方程和梯度下降、数学推导及NumPy实现

    其中,向量 表示模型中各个特征的权重;矩阵 的每一行是一条样本,每条样本中有 个特征值,分别为该样本不同维度上的取值;向量 为真实值。可以用内积的形式来表示求和项: 。...使用这种方法求最优解,其实是解这个矩阵方程,英文中称这种方法为Normal Equation。...因此,可以得出每个 的导数: 具体而言,这个算法为: 这一方每一次迭代时使用整个训练集中的所有样本来更新参数,也叫做批量梯度下降法(Batch Gradient Descent,BGD)。...(diff * diff) # {(num_of_samples, 1).T dot (num_of_samples, num_of_features)}.T gradient...= ((diff.T).dot(X)).T return (loss, gradient) def linear_loss_grad_for_loop(W, X, y): """

    2.3K30

    用Python学数学之Sympy代数符

    几大知名的数学软件比如Mathematica、Maxima、Matlab(需Symbolic Math Toolbox)、Maple等都可以做符号运算,在上篇文章中我们已经拿Python和R、Matlab...math.sqrt(8)) print(sympy.sqrt(8)) 执行之后,结果显示为: 2.8284271247461903 2*sqrt(2) math模块是直接求解出一个浮点值,而Sympy则是用数学符号表示出结果...= Symbol('x') y = Symbol('y') k, m, n = symbols('k m n') print(3*x+y**3) 输出的结果为:3*x + y**3,转化为LaTex表示之后结果为...人教版的数学教材里,我们初一上会接触一元一次方程组,初一下就会接触二元一次方程、三元一次方程组,初三上会接触到一元二次方程,使用Sympy的solve()函数就能轻松解题。...('x y') expr=sin(x)*exp(x) diff_expr=diff(expr, x) diff_expr2=diff(expr,x,2) print(diff_expr) print(diff_expr2

    2.3K20

    信号与系统实验四 LTI系统的时域分析

    至少用两种方法求以下系统的单位阶跃响应并绘图表示出来。  2. 编程实现教材p106, 2-15(3),并绘图表示出来。...MATLAB中,对于连续LTI系统的冲激响应和阶跃响应的数值解,可分别用控制系统工具箱提供的函数impulse和 step来求解。...MATLAB符号工具箱提供了dsolve函数,可实现常系数微分方程符号求解,其调用格式为  其中,参数eql,eq2,…表示各微分方程,它与MATIAB符号表达式的输入基本相同,微分或导数的输人是用...编程实现教材p106, 2-15(3),并绘图表示出来。 a=[1 2 1]; b=[1 1 1]; t=0:0.001:6;% 设置起点、步长和终点 f=cos(t)....系统时间单位中,表达式tsys的时间单位属性中是指定的。而lsim函数是针对线性时不变模型,给定任意输入,得到任意输出。

    1.3K10

    基于MatlabSimulink的14车辆动力学模型

    2、状态空间搭建1/4汽车半主动悬架系统动力学模型 先确定状态变量,后取系统的输入量,再将1/4车辆系统以状态方程形式表示。...选取状态变量为: 取系统输入量为: 则系统以状态方程形式表示为: 这样选取参照的是simulink里的state-space模块,该模块的用法可以参照Matlab...里的说明书,下方便是Matlab的官方解释,也可以Matlab内部直接搜索state-space模块,也会出现相对应的解释和说明。...该公式中w(t)为高斯白噪声,simulink中用Band-Limited White Noise模块代替。v 为车速,这里取60km/h。...3、积木搭建1/4汽车半主动悬架系统动力学模型 积木为完全simulink里连线的方式,如下图。

    2.6K20

    matlab符号计算(二)

    1、算术符号操作 matlab符号变量间也可进行算术运算,常用算术符号:+、-、*、.*、\、.\、/、./、^、.^、 '、 .'...(f) 导数或偏导数:diff 格式:diff(S,'v')或diff(S,sym('v')) ,对表达式S中指定符号变量v计算S的1阶导数。 例2.6 ?...symsum 符号表达式求和 limit 极限 diff 导数或偏导数 int 积分 dsolve 解常微分方程 fourier Fourier积分变换 ifourier 逆Fourier积分变换 laplace...-变换 iztrans 逆z-变换 taylor Taylor 级数展开式 jacobian Jacobian矩阵 jordan Jordan标准形 lambertw Lamber的W函数 subs 符号表达式或矩阵中进行符号替换...同时绘制曲面图与等高线图 ccode 符号表达式的C语言代码 fortran 符号表达式的Fortran语言代码 latex LaTex表示式 maple 调用Maple内核 mapleinit 初始化

    2.6K00

    PYTHON替代MATLAB在线性代数学习中的应用(使用Python辅助MIT 18.06 Linear Algebra学习)

    = 3 (dim 0) >>> float(a.T.dot(b)) 32.0 >>> float(a.T.dot(b)) * a matrix([[32.], [64.],...,:] matrix([[ 1, 2, 24]]) #判断第1列同第0列是否正交 >>> a[:,1].T.dot(a[:,0]) matrix([[78]]) #结果不为0,表示没有正交...方程组的最优解 内容同样来自课程第十四讲。 实际的应用中,方程组的数据来源经常是测量的结果。一组实验中,测到了多组结果,这代表方程有多行。...\(u_0\)已知的情况下,公式可以变形为\(u_k=A^ku_0\)。 以电脑编程入门必学的斐波那契数列生成为例,通常是使用循环顺序生成(此处略去程序)。...不同的电脑上,要根据自己的电脑字体名称设置,选择一个替换。 对称矩阵、复矩阵 这部分内容来自课程第二十五、二十六讲。 对于实数矩阵来说,对称矩阵就是转置与自身相同的矩阵,判定起来很容易。

    5.4K51

    三种方式实现经纬度方程(获取动态物体的经纬度坐标)

    4.Simulink模块实现 5.测试结果 6.拓展 7.源码资料 0.测试环境 win7 x64 Matlab 2011a 1.原理 飞机或是其他物体地理坐标系有已知的瞬时 北向速度V_north...:T_ 定步长采样时间,宏定义中,优先设置 [初始化参数]: 初始经纬度:LatLng0 [输入]: 向北速度:V_north...利用状态方程,不用再离散算法了 方便简单,适用于Matlab [初始化参数]: 初始经纬度:LatLng0 [输入]: 向北速度:V_north...= ssGetContStates(S);//[0] Lat, [1] Lng (弧度制) real_T *dx = ssGetdX(S);//[0] Lat_dot, [1] Lng_dot...6.拓展 其实s = V*T递推公式中对速度*采样时间进行替换,将这个乘积直接用向北位移 和 向东位移进行替换,也可以得到相应的经纬度, 不过前提是t 时间内,物体保持匀速运动。

    99810
    领券